Essential Tips for Choosing the Top Party Bus Rental Service
When planning a special event, picking the right party bus rental service can greatly elevate the overall experience. To make an informed decision, individuals should first assess their particular needs, such as group size and the type of event. Researching local companies is vital; reading online reviews and testimonials can deliver valuable insights into the trustworthiness and quality of service delivered.
It's also vital to ask about pricing structures, including any additional expenses or deposit requirements. Potential renters should contact various suppliers to compare quotes and services. Checking the licensing and insurance of the rental company ensures safety and compliance with local regulations.
Last but not least, planning a visit to check out the bus can help validate that it fulfills criteria in terms of cleanliness and condition. By adhering to these important tips, people can confidently opt for a party bus rental service that matches their event needs.
What Features Come With Your Party Bus?
What can you anticipate in terms of amenities when hiring a party bus? Various features enrich the experience, making it appropriate for celebrations. Most party buses feature comfortable seating and sufficient space to accommodate guests with ease. High-quality audio systems enable music entertainment, frequently enhanced by LED lights that create the perfect ambiance. In addition, several buses incorporate dance floors, offering a dynamic setting for guests to relish.
For beverages, party buses frequently come featuring onboard bars stocked with ice and glassware, providing easy access to refreshments. Climate control systems provide a comfortable environment regardless of the weather. Some buses may also provide entertainment options such as screens for video entertainment. Finally, facilities like restrooms can be essential for longer journeys. Together, these amenities create an memorable experience, catering to diverse preferences and guaranteeing a memorable event.

Questions & Answers
How Much Does It Cost to Rent a Party Bus on Average?
The average cost of renting a party bus generally ranges from $100 to $300 per hour, depending on factors such as amenities, location, and size, with additional charges for fuel and gratuity typically applicable.
What Is the Passenger Capacity of a Standard Party Bus?
A typical party bus can hold from 10 to 50 passengers, based on its size and design. This flexibility enables diverse group sizes, making party buses a favored choice for various events.
Do Party Bus Rentals Have Age Restrictions?
Commonly, party bus rentals impose age requirements, often stipulating that renters to be at least 21 years old. In addition, some companies may cap passengers under 18, depending on local legislation and contractual agreements.
Can I Bring My Own Food and Drinks on the Bus?
Nearly all party bus services allow passengers to bring their own food and refreshments, but policies differ. It's recommended to confirm with the rental service beforehand to ensure compliance with their specific regulations and guidelines.
When Should I Book My Party Bus in Advance?
Normally, reserving a party bus should be done at least two or three months in advance, especially during peak seasons. Advance reservations secure availability and enable better planning of the event's details.
